The Purchasing Managers' Index (PMI) is the world's most market-moving economic indicator. It has a proven record of showing early warning signals that anticipate changes in economic conditions and market shifts. The PMI monitors business activity in the manufacturing and service sectors, providing valuable insights into over 5,700 sub-indices, which professionals can use for real-time insights into trends like new orders, production levels, employment, and supply chain performance—key metrics for informed decision-making.
